Rikhabdev Road railway station (RDD) is located in Bhagor, Kalyanpur, Rajasthan. It is a small station with two platforms, offering basic amenities like waiting rooms and a small refreshment stall. The station is known for its peaceful surroundings and scenic views of the nearby countryside.
